Applications Open for Poster Session at 2025 Michigan Farmers Market Conference

January 28, 2025 | Farmers Market Conference

NEW! The Michigan Farmers Market Conference will host a poster session to help highlight programs, projects, and initiatives supporting the viability of community-driven marketplaces. 

The conference will be held on Monday and Tuesday, March 3 & 4 on campus at Michigan State University in East Lansing at the Plant and Soil Sciences Building. The poster session will take place on Tuesday, March 4 from 11:15 AM to 12:00 PM. Posters will remain posted throughout the remainder of the conference. 

We know that there is no “one size fits all model” when it comes to community-driven marketplaces. Every market is as unique as the community it serves. That’s why we want to hear from you! We are looking for posters that highlight programs, projects, and initiatives either taking place at or in service of community-driven marketplaces in Michigan that are innovative and are making positive change within their communities. Examples could include, but are not limited to:

  • A food access initiative designed to expand access to one or more community-driven marketplaces
  • A consumer education project designed to expand safe food handling practices
  • A new partnership between a community based organization and a community-driven marketplace
  • A Food as Medicine initiative connecting those with health related social needs to food resources in their community
  • A cultural event held in conjunction with a community-driven marketplace to expand the inclusivity of the marketplace and celebrate diverse identities within the community surrounding the market
  • Results of an evaluation or research project meant to inform community-driven marketplace operations in Michigan

Presenters will then be asked to bring their flat, wall-mountable poster measuring no more than 36 inches tall by 48 inches wide to the conference registration table by Tuesday, March 4 at 9:00 a.m. The submitter of each chosen poster will be provided with a discount code worth $50 off the price of conference registration. We ask that you be present with your poster from 11:15 AM to 12:00 PM on Tuesday, March 4 to answer questions and discuss your program, project, or initiative with conference attendees. Posters may remain posted through Tuesday, March 4 at 5:00 p.m. Any posters not removed by that date and time will be discarded. MIFMA will not attempt to return unclaimed posters to presenters.
